Description

Technical Field

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of biomedical engineering technology, and to a medical turning device, particularly a patient turning device that is easy to operate. Background Technology

[0002] A turning device is a tool used to help people with limited mobility (such as long-term bedridden patients, disabled persons, etc.) to turn over.

[0003] Turning a patient from one bed to another can cause collision injuries, which is not very patient-friendly.

[0004] For example, in the prior art, Chinese patent application number 201922350759.3 describes a turning device for critically ill patients. This technology is designed for turning critically ill patients and facilitates the adjustment of the position and angle of the oral cavity light. However, in clinical practice, it has been found that this technology lacks a turning protection mechanism, making it prone to collisions during use and posing a risk of secondary injury to the patient. Example 1

[0027] Key reference Figure 2 and Figure 4 The device mainly includes a bed board 1 and a side board 2.

[0028] Side panels 2 are fixedly installed on the front and rear sides of the top of the bed board 1. A controller 3 is fixedly installed on the side panel 2. The controller 3 is equipped with a battery and control buttons.

[0029] Two first auxiliary plates 4 and two second auxiliary plates 8 are fixedly connected to the bottom sides of the bed board 1, respectively. A fixed vertical plate 5 is hinged to each of the two first auxiliary plates 4, and a fixed horizontal plate 6 is fixedly connected to the bottom of each of the two fixed vertical plates 5. A diagonal brace 7 is fixedly connected between the fixed vertical plates 5 and the fixed horizontal plates 6. A hydraulic cylinder 17 is fixedly installed at the top of each of the two fixed horizontal plates 6. A second sliding plate 18 is connected to the telescopic end of the hydraulic cylinder 17. A first limiting groove 19 is provided at the top of the fixed horizontal plate 6. The second sliding plate 18 is slidably connected to the first limiting groove 19. A first hinge rod 9 is hinged to the second sliding plate 18, and the two first hinge rods 9, on the side away from the second sliding plate 18, are respectively hinged to the two second auxiliary plates 8.

[0030] Two casters 21 are fixedly installed at the bottom of each of the two fixed cross plates 6.

[0031] The controller 3 is electrically connected to the hydraulic cylinder 17 and is used to automatically control the extension and retraction of the hydraulic cylinder 17. Example 2

[0032] Based on Example 1, additional technical measures were added to protect patients from collision injuries caused by deviation in the direction of turning over.

[0033] Key reference Figure 1 and Figure 3 This embodiment mainly includes two limiting baffles 15 and two protective pads 16.

[0034] Limiting baffles 15 are provided on the front and rear sides of the top of the bed board 1. Third auxiliary plates 14 are fixedly connected to the left and right sides of the two limiting baffles 15 on opposite sides. Second limiting grooves 20 are provided on the front and rear sides of the top of the bed board 1. Two first sliding plates 11 are slidably connected to each of the two second limiting grooves 20, limiting movement. Second hinge rods 13 are hinged between each of the two first sliding plates 11 and the two third auxiliary plates 14, allowing the limiting baffles 15 to move back and forth. A row of threaded grooves 10 is provided on the front and rear sides of the top of the bed board 1. A circular groove is provided on each of the first sliding plates 11. A screw 12 passes through the circular groove and is threaded into one of the threaded grooves 10, ensuring that the first sliding plate 11 is stably installed in the threaded groove 10 of the bed board 1.

[0035] Side panels 2 are fixedly connected to both the front and rear sides of the bed board 1.

[0036] Protective pads 16 are fixedly installed on the side of the two limiting baffles 15 that are close to each other.

[0037] The other features of Example 2 are the same as those of Example 1.

[0038] In practice, the other bed is first positioned to the left of this device. Then, hydraulic cylinder 17 is activated to extend it, causing bed board 1 to tilt to the left. The patient, currently positioned on top of bed board 1, can then roll over onto the bed on the left. If the other bed is identical to this one, hydraulic cylinder 17 can be shortened to tilt bed board 1 to the right, facilitating the patient's movement from bed board 1 to the other bed.

[0039] To facilitate a safer transfer of the patient to another bed, screw 12 is first loosened so that it is no longer fixed to the bed board 1. Then, two screws 12 are moved outwards, causing the limiting baffle 15 to move back and forth. Finally, the two first sliding plates 11 are secured with screw 12. The two limiting baffles 15 restrict the patient's top and bottom positions, thus limiting the patient's movement and preventing collisions that could result in injury. This allows the patient to be transferred to another bed relatively safely.
